> My simplified workflow (may be inaccurate or naive) for a single
> commit in local kde:kreport master was like this:
> % arc diff
> 
> (describe changes as usual in git possibly with extra fields, e.g.
> Reviewer: piggz)
> 
> Result a review: https://phabricator.kde.org/D111
> 
> (piggz reviews here)
> 
> Then I'm getting email, and:
> % arc amend
> 
> Commit log updated, now looks like [*]
> 
> Now just 'git push origin master'
> 
> Review closed!

> Random hints so far:
> % arc set-config differential.require-test-plan-field false #turns off
> proposed test plan in commit messages
> 
> if you want to use rebase instead of merge to update your feature
> branch (--update-with-rebase) execute:
> % arc set-config arc.land.update.default rebase
